What Color is Your Parachute? For Retirement

Written by John Nelson

TALK ABOUT A GOLDEN PARACHUTE! For more than 35 years, What Color is Your Parachute? has helped millions of job-hunters find rewarding careers. Now that trusted source, recognized and adored the world over, soars into the next stage of life with What Color is Your Parachute? For Retirement. In this essential retirement planning guide, Richard N. Bolles and retirement expert John E. Nelson present a balanced approach to retirement well-being and, in true Parachute form, deliver a guide that brightly encompasses all that makes life worth living. Readers are reminded that retirement today is not about retiring from something, it's about retiring to something. It's an opportunity to explore all that life has to offer, and a freedom to create the life we want
to live.

Harnessing a seize-the-day energy, What Color is Your Parachute? For Retirement tackles readiness in terms of money, health, and happiness, using six scientific fields of study. In fact, this highly effective What Color is Your Parachute? For Retirement model is already being used for educational programs covering millions of employees in government, corporate, and nonprofit settings, like AARP, the Financial Planning Association, and the Retirement Readiness Project of the federal government.

A variety of exercises help form the framework for an ideal retirement--a kind of blueprint for a very personal and very fulfilling "Retirement Well-Being"--so that every important element to consider is on a single sheet of paper, and perfectly tailored to meet individual needs. Whether one is just starting a career or already retired, this book helps provide the foundation on which to build a future without a cattle-chute view of when and how one must retire. Instead, readers learn how to align their retirement planning with their own personal strengths, how to increase their chances of being healthy and vital as they age, and how to create a retirement that's not only prosperous, but engaging and meaningful too.
